Embodiment 1
[0020] A low-temperature-resistant cold-mix permeable asphalt, which is composed of the following components in weight percentage: rubber asphalt 62%, coarse aggregate 12%, fine aggregate 5%, single-component high-strength polyurethane 2%, glycerol 10%, porous ceramics 1.5% of microbeads, 0.18% of modified fullerene and the balance of diatomaceous earth.
[0021] The preparation method of the rubber asphalt comprises the following steps: heating 90# road petroleum asphalt to 172°C, adding rubber powder thereto in an amount of 18% by weight of the asphalt, and adding an anti-shedding agent therein according to an amount of 0.35% by weight of the asphalt , stirred for 1.5h, and that was it.
[0022] The particle diameter of the coarse aggregate is > 3mm, and the particle diameter of the fine aggregate is ≤ 1.5mm.
